About Iridium
Iridium is a very hard, brittle, silvery-white metal resistant to all acids and molten metals. An iridium-rich layer in geological strata worldwide proved the asteroid impact that caused dinosaur extinction.
Gebruiks & Programme
Spark plugs, crucibles for crystal growth, and deep-sea drilling pipe.
